A content approval workflow is the step-by-step process that teams follow to review, revise, and approve content—such as packaging designs, marketing assets, or product labels—before it goes live or to print.
It ensures:
Accurate branding
Regulatory compliance
Stakeholder alignment
Version control
Without a clear workflow, packaging teams risk bottlenecks, miscommunication, and costly mistakes.
Many teams face:
Scattered feedback: Comments via email, chat, PDFs—hard to track.
Missed deadlines: Waiting on approvals from multiple departments.
Version confusion: Which file is the final version?
Lack of transparency: Who approved what, and when?
These challenges are especially common among brand managers, packaging designers, and compliance managers working with large teams or external partners.
